Carolina Safari Jeep Tours Description

This three-hour tour offers a fun way to learn about the South Carolina coastline. Kids love riding in the fire-engine red jeep on the beach, and get a kick out of learning many things that even seasoned Myrtle Beach pros don't know about. The alligator sightings are exciting for kids, but this isn't just a wildlife tour -- you'll hear ghost stories, see slave cabins, and learn about Gullah culture. Kids can stretch their legs, explore, tiptoe through a "haunted" graveyard, and even run around in a castle during frequent stops.

Kid Tips

Babies: Bring your own car seat, and ask to store your stroller under the seats.

School-Age Kids: Pirate stories are where it's at for many kids. They also like the haunted graveyard.

Pre-Teens & Teens: Teens will appreciate the natural history information on the tour. Not to mention the pirate stories.

Planning Notes

  • Bring food. You can bring a small cooler with food and drinks.
  • Don't forget the camera. The scenery is gorgeous.
  • Prepare for the sun. The jeep is covered, but bring hats and sunscreen for when you're walking around.
  • Easy walks. The walks aren't difficult. Kids of all ages should be able to handle them.
  • Make reservations. You'll need to, especially in the summer months.

Just the Facts

Fees: $30 - $40

Recommended Time: 2 to 4 hours

What we loved:
Nothing, not worth the money

What we didn't love:
Old jeeps hardly run and they are run down.

They said to bring your own car seats for babies, But we felt it was not safe to put the car seats on the jeep seats beacuse the jeep seats seemed loose and not attached were well. The trip is way too long for toddlers and at times seemed very boring. We would have made out better renting a car for the day and it would have been cheaper, and then looking around the area for ourselfs. We would not recomend this tour for young families like ours, Its more suited for seniors and older folks. Its not very exciting. Oh well live and learn. Hope this helps. Read More
